The NORTON 61463624466 is a vitrified aluminum oxide mounted point designed for precision grinding, deburring, and surface finishing in metalworking and fabrication applications. It features a B121 ball point shape, 60 grit abrasive, and a medium density bond that delivers consistent stock removal on ferrous and non-ferrous metals. The 1/8-inch shank diameter fits standard die grinders and rotary tools, and the 1.5-inch shank length provides adequate reach into cavities, ports, and contoured workpieces. Rated to 62,420 RPM, this mounted point is suited for high-speed rotary tool use in production and maintenance environments. Installed by machinists, tool and die makers, and metal fabricators.
This mounted point is used for internal grinding, weld blending, mold finishing, and deburring operations where a ball-shaped abrasive profile is required. The B121 ball shape conforms well to concave surfaces, radius seats, and drilled port openings. It is appropriate for use in both shop and field maintenance settings where a die grinder or flexible-shaft machine is the primary tool. The medium grade and 60 grit combination suits general-purpose metal removal without excessive surface roughness.
Designed for use with die grinders, flexible-shaft machines, and rotary tools accepting a 1/8-inch shank collet. Suitable for grinding aluminum oxide-compatible ferrous and non-ferrous metal workpieces.
This mounted point is installed and operated by machinists, fabricators, and maintenance technicians using die grinders or rotary tools. Before mounting, confirm the tool collet is rated for 1/8-inch shanks and that the tool RPM does not exceed the 62,420 RPM rating marked on this abrasive. Secure the shank fully in the collet and tighten per the tool manufacturer specification before operation. Always wear appropriate eye protection and ensure the workpiece is secured before applying the abrasive.
